Hi Power Bi community !
I'm dealing with a problem today but i don't have any issue. Indeed I want to know how to get data from SQL Server from an external server in Power Bi Desktop. Do I enter the Ip adress in the server name ? or IPADRESS:ServerName ? If not where I have to mention th ip adress ?
Thanks in advance,
Ghislain
Solved! Go to Solution.
Hi @Ghislain,
I just verified that I can connect successfully to one of my remote SQL Server by IP address with my Power BI Desktop. I'm using (IP,Port) for the Server field in Power BI Desktop.![]()
